Forester versus Legacy?

Asked by GuruL4N6J Mar 18, 2019 at 01:51 PM about the 2017 Subaru Forester 2.5i

Question type: General

My 2018 Forester seems much longer and bulkier than my old beloved 2006.  The doors are heavy, especially the back lift up.  How does the Legacy compare in size and handling?  I've considered an Impreza but the ground clearance is much too low for me in my 60s.  Ground clearance of Forester vs Legacy?

1 Answer

The ground clearance for the Legacy is about 3 1/2" less. The Legacy is a smaller car. If you sell your 18 Forester now you will lose a lot of money!
